Objectives

FOR THE PUBLIC BENEFIT AND IN ACCORDANCE WITH THE PRINCIPLES AND PRACTICE OF THE CHRISTIAN FAITH:(I) TO ADVANCE THE CHRISTIAN RELIGION AMONG PEOPLE FROM THE COMMUNITY OF HOLY TRINITY CHURCH OF ENGLAND ACADEMY & NURSERY, OSWESTRY AND THE ECCLESIASTICAL PARISH OF OSWESTRY HOLY TRINITY BY PROVIDING AND ASSISTING IN THE PROVISION OF FACILITIES SUPPLEMENTAL TO THOSE PROVIDED BY OSWESTRY HOLY TRINITY PARISH CHURCH(II) TO FURTHER OR BENEFIT RESIDENTS OF THE SAME COMMUNITY, WITHOUT DISTINCTION OF SEX, SEXUAL ORIENTATION, RACE OR OF POLITICAL, RELIGIOUS OR OTHER OPINIONS BY ASSOCIATING TOGETHER THE SAID RESIDENTS AND THE LOCAL AUTHORITIES, VOLUNTARY AND OTHER ORGANISATIONS IN A COMMON EFFORT TO ADVANCE EDUCATION AND TO PROVIDE FACILITIES IN THE INTERESTS OF SOCIAL WELFARE FOR RECREATION AND LEISURE TIME OCCUPATION WITH THE OBJECTIVE OF IMPROVING THE CONDITIONS OF LIFE FOR THE RESIDENTS.IN FURTHERANCE OF THESE OBJECTS BUT NOT OTHERWISE, THE TRUSTEES SHALL HAVE POWER:TO ESTABLISH OR SECURE THE ESTABLISHMENT OF A COMMUNITY CENTRE AND TO MAINTAIN OR MANAGE OR CO-OPERATE WITH ANY STATUTORY AUTHORITY IN THE MAINTENANCE AND MANAGEMENT OF SUCH A CENTRE FOR ACTIVITIES PROMOTED BY THE CHARITY IN FURTHERANCE OF THE ABOVE OBJECTS.
